Understanding the Foundation: 5S Training for Workplace Organization

The foundation of an effective process standardization system lies in robust workplace organization, and one proven methodology to achieve this is through 5S training. Rooted in lean management principles, 5S—an acronym for Sort, Set in Order, Shine (or Clean), Standardize, and Sustain—is a powerful tool that transforms chaotic workspaces into model environments of efficiency and productivity. This systematic approach not only enhances operational effectiveness but also fosters a culture of continuous improvement.
For instance, a manufacturing facility implementing 5S training might begin with “Sort,” where every item in the workplace is examined and categorized as essential, useful, or junk. This initial step often reveals an overwhelming amount of clutter, highlighting areas for immediate improvement. Following this, “Set in Order” involves organizing the remaining items by function and usage, ensuring everything has a designated place. Regular cleaning and maintenance, under the “Shine” phase, maintain this order over time. Standardization, the next stage, establishes clear processes and protocols that everyone follows, while “Sustain” focuses on continuous evaluation and refinement of these practices to adapt to evolving needs.
Expert practitioners emphasize the importance of engaging all employees in the 5S process. This collaborative approach not only ensures buy-in but also empowers workers to take ownership of their workspace and contribute to ongoing improvements. By integrating 5S training into company culture, organizations can naturally embrace process standardization, leading to significant gains in efficiency, reduced waste, and improved overall workplace satisfaction.
Implementing Lean Management: Streamlining Processes for Efficiency

Implementing Lean Management is a strategic approach to process standardization, focusing on streamlining operations for maximum efficiency. At its core, lean management emphasizes eliminating waste, enhancing productivity, and continually improving processes. This involves a systematic review of each step in a workflow, identifying inefficiencies, and making data-driven adjustments. For instance, a manufacturing facility might employ 5S training—a foundational principle of lean management—to organize the workspace, standardize tasks, and create an environment conducive to continuous improvement.
The 5S method, which stands for Sort, Set in Order, Shine (clean), Standardize, and Sustain, offers a structured framework for workplace organization. By sorting through tools and materials, setting them in logical order, cleaning the workspace, establishing consistent standards, and maintaining this discipline over time, organizations can achieve remarkable efficiency gains. A study by the Lean Enterprise Institute found that companies implementing 5S principles reported an average 17% increase in productivity within six months. This improvement stems from reduced time spent searching for tools, minimized waste, and optimized workflow design.
To effectively integrate lean management, organizations should prioritize 5S continuous improvement as a cultural norm. This involves regular training sessions to educate employees on the 5S methodology, fostering a mindset that values order, cleanliness, and standardization. By empowering workers at all levels to identify and address inefficiencies, companies can ensure sustained process improvements. For example, a healthcare facility could conduct daily 5S checks, encouraging staff to promptly address any disorderly conditions, thereby enhancing patient safety and efficiency in treatment delivery. Regular reviews and adjustments, guided by data and feedback, are essential to maintaining momentum and achieving long-term success in process standardization through lean management.
